From ce816fa88cca083c47ab9000b2138a83043a78be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Uwe Kleine-König Date: Mon, 7 Apr 2014 15:39:19 -0700 Subject: Kconfig: rename HAS_IOPORT to HAS_IOPORT_MAP M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it If the renamed symbol is defined lib/iomap.c implements ioport_map and ioport_unmap and currently (nearly) all platforms define the port accessor functions outb/inb and friend unconditionally. So HAS_IOPORT_MAP is the better name for this. Consequently NO_IOPORT is renamed to NO_IOPORT_MAP. The motivation for this change is to reintroduce a symbol HAS_IOPORT that signals if outb/int et al are available. I will address that at least one merge window later though to keep surprises to a minimum and catch new introductions of (HAS|NO)_IOPORT.
